Standard CMS platforms like WordPress, Drupal, and Joomla are the most common. They use a wide variety of features for editing, publishing, and managing material. Conventional CMS platforms are suitable for websites that require: Customization Scalability Flexibility Extremely customizable Scalable for growth Big user and developer community Comprehensive plugin libraries Steeper knowing curve Requires technical abilities Can be resource-intensive Headless CMS platforms, such as Contentful and Strapi, separate the material management backend from the discussion layer.
